H&M (HM B) is a global fashion and homeware retailer operating both e-commerce and physical stores. The company is profitable and financially solid, focusing on margin improvement, cost control, and brand elevation rather than rapid growth.

Recent News

  • On 25 June 2026, H&M released its Q2/half-year report (1 Dec–31 May). Q2 net sales were SEK 54,828m (below expectations) and sales were about -1% in local currencies. Gross margin improved to 56.6% and operating profit was SEK 5,913m; excluding a restructuring one-off (SEK 679m), operating profit rose to SEK 6,592m (12.0% margin). The company expects June sales to be roughly unchanged in local currencies and FX-adjusted inventory decreased by ~2%. The share price initially fell after the report.
